DALLAS – Kai Kara-France won’t let the “interim” label take away from what he’s trying to achieve Saturday night. Kara-France contender returns to the cage for a rematch against Brandon Moreno in the co-main event of UFC 277 , this time in a five-round bout to determine who will be the interim flyweight titleholder as champion Deiveson Figueiredo recovers from a hand injury. Despite the fight not being for the undisputed belt, Kara-France (24-9 MMA, 7-2 UFC) still considers the moment to be monumental in his career. “Yeah, I saw Figueiredo saying it’s a cardboard belt, a plastic belt, but it’s still a world title, and I have to respect that,” Kara-France told reporters at UFC 277 media day. “This is everything I’ve worked towards to.
